On Cory's Journal of Philosophy article: "I found your defence of my opinions most convincing, and after reading it I was almost inclined to think that I may have been right."
Re Santayana.
BR TO DANIEL CORY, 16 OCT. 1948
BRACERS 56185. TC. U. of Texas
Proofread by K. Blackwell
18 Dorset House
Gloucester Place
N.W.1
16th October 1948
Dear Cory,
Thank you for sending me the Journal of Philosophy with your article, which I re-read with much pleasure. I found your defence of my opinions most convincing, and after reading it I was almost inclined to think that I might have been right. It is a pity that Mind has become so clique-y.
I am interested to learn that Santayana is writing a work on “Thrones, Dominations, <sic> Principalities and Powers”. Whenever a world war starts it puts a manuscript of his in jeopardy.
We shall be delighted to see you and Mrs. Cory at any convenient time.
Yours very sincerely,
Russell.
